Transaction 1bf2129a8de6090d15e90b7c805924ab171ee8b48473c21de037db1adceea11c

1 Input
2 Outputs
  • 1bf2129a8de6090d15e90b7c805924ab171ee8b48473c21de037db1adceea11c:0
  • value  375556
    address  38yZS3PiiVDm6whpyMnjwkuWTzULjL3EVu
  • 1bf2129a8de6090d15e90b7c805924ab171ee8b48473c21de037db1adceea11c:1
  • value  163751108
    address  3FKeJUD6oq17gotH2SEH7Ff5pDYWQqC4Tj